A central air conditioning conditioner cools air in one spot prior to dispersing it throughout the house utilizing the furnace’s air handling abilities. This sets it apart from window or wall a/c unit or mini-split systems, which all chill fairly small locations and need lots of units to cool the whole house.
Many single-family homes in the United States with central air utilize a split system. This implies that the device is divided into 2 parts: an evaporator coil within house and a compressor exterior.

Your professional will help you in determining the appropriate size central air conditioning conditioner for your house. A system that is too small will run virtually continually, whereas a unit that is too big will chill the house too rapidly and shut off prior to finishing a full cycle.
The fast on/off in the latter situation is taxing on the system. It can trigger the evaporator coil to freeze, and a frozen coil avoids air from streaming. As a result, a huge air conditioning unit might be less effective at cooling than a smaller unit.
Your Air Conditioner installation will do a calculation referred to as a “Manual-J” to determine best unit for your home. This will take into consideration all of the specifications we’ve discussed and more, resulting in the most accurate size possible.

Costs vary based upon the regional market and the job information, similar to any significant task. For labor and materials, a normal split system central air conditioning installation utilizing an existing heater might cost in between $3,000 and $7,000 or more. On average, that cost will be split around 60/40, with labor accounting for most of it.
